Batter-Dipped Sea Scallops Recipe
Add Step-by-Step Photos

A nice change from chicken, this seafood dish is easy and great to serve for that hungry bunch.

Ingredients
  • Crisco® Pure Vegetable Oil, for deep frying
  • 1 large egg, lightly beaten
  • 1/3 cup milk
  • 3 tablespoons Crisco® All-Vegetable Shortening, melted
  • OR 3 tablespoons Crisco® All-Vegetable Shortening Sticks, melted
  • 1/2 cup Pillsbury BEST® All Purpose Flour
  • 2 teaspoons s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 pounds sea scallops
  • Purchased tartar sauce
  • Lemon wedges

Directions
  1. HEAT 2 or 3 inches shortening to 365ºF in deep fryer or deep saucepan.
  2. COMBINE egg, milk and shortening in medium bowl.
  3. COMBINE flour, sugar and salt in separate bowl. Add to egg mixture; beat until smooth. Pat scallops dry. Dip scallops in batter. Drain off excess.
  4. FRY a few at a time 1 1/2 to 3 minutes (depending on size) or until golden brown. Turn as needed for even browning. Drain on paper towels.
  5. SERVE with tartar sauce and lemon wedges.
